The 11103 / 04 Jhansi–Bandra Terminus Express is an Express train belonging to Indian RailwaysNorth Central Railway zone that runs between Jhansi Junction and Bandra Terminus in India.

It operates as train number 11103 from Jhansi Junction to Bandra Terminus and as train number 11104 in the reverse direction serving the states of Uttar Pradesh, Madhya Pradesh, Gujarat & Maharashtra.

CoachesEdit

The train has standard ICF rakes with max speed of 110 km/h (68 mph). The train consists of 15 coaches:

As is customary with most train services in India, coach composition may be amended at the discretion of Indian Railways depending on demand.

ServiceEdit

11103 Jhansi–Bandra Terminus Express covers the distance of 1318 kilometres in 23 hours 55 mins 55.11 km/h (34 mph) & in 25 hours 35 mins as 11104 Bandra Terminus–Jhansi Express 51.52 km/h (32 mph).[1][2]

Route and HaltsEdit

The 11103 / 04 Jhansi–Bandra Terminus Express runs from Jhansi Junction via Gwalior Junction, Guna Junction, Ujjain Junction, Ratlam Junction, Vadodara Junction, Surat, Vapi to Bandra Terminus and vice versa.

ReversalsEdit

Train reverses direction of travel only once at Gwalior Junction.

Rake sharingEdit

The train shares its rake with 11105/11106 Pratham Swatrantata Sangram Express.

TractionEdit

Upon introduction, despite electrification of at least 739 km (56%) of the route between Ujjain Junction & Bandra Terminus, it was hauled end to end by a Jhansi-based WDM-3A.

It is now hauled by a Jhansi-based WDM-3A / WDM-3D between Jhansi Junction & Ratlam Junction handing over to a Vadodara-based WAP-4E or WAP-5.
